Transaction 70f40bdb27e184f713e892f2eec80b04a06ea746aec3fa4c91ee10a520d09c11
1 Input
2 Outputs
- 70f40bdb27e184f713e892f2eec80b04a06ea746aec3fa4c91ee10a520d09c11:0
- 70f40bdb27e184f713e892f2eec80b04a06ea746aec3fa4c91ee10a520d09c11:1
value 301987
address 131XX4vUKGcXo4uzq8Sj4aitsyNr29YVz2
value 5781826
address 3Bzu6CjuEQWafMBQo3fa5zF9i9PLcDjVGr